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47961778735 43800 88879
88853783809 827 607538
88853783809 827 607538
1732032 0813889 5275005 4174705048
All about undefined
Interested in learning more?
88853783809 827 607538
1732032 0813889 5275005 4174705048
See more
939599 8147911 89544268
617 750199 101626
See more
956481172 04035 19143
3731639 4436806039 6712
See more